Shalini directed the season finale of the National Geographic television series Breakthrough, executive produced by Ron Howard and broadcast globally in June 2017. Catching the Sun released globally on Netflix on Earth Day 2016 with Executive Producer Leonardo DiCaprio, and was nominated for the Environmental Media Association Award for Best Documentary. ![]() ![]() Shalini’s debut feature, Catching the Sun, premiered at the LA Film Festival and was named a NY Times Critics’ Pick. The film won a Social Impact Media Award for Best Director, and has been nominated for a Critics’ Choice, a Cinema Eye Honors, and NAACP Image Award, among others. Coded Bias was broadcast nationally on the PBS Emmy-award winning series, Independent Lens, and was certified 100% Fresh on Rotten Tomatoes. Her film, Coded Bias, premiered at the 2020 Sundance Film Festival to critical acclaim and is now streaming on Netflix. Some stories are more concerning, as certain creators become muted while others are pushed to the top of public pages. While the app lures in most users with fun dance trends and cute cat videos, creators speak of their successes and questionable declines when posting political opinions and sharing criticism about the app itself.
